Spain and France decide the fate of European basketball gold

Germany and Poland fell to the bronze medal game.

Lorenzo Brown scored 29 points for Spain and led his team to the European Championship final. PDO

France and Spain meet in the final match of the European Basketball Championships. France gassed up for the finals when they beat Poland with the dullest numbers of 95-54 on Friday.

France was clearly better in the match as a whole and deserved their place in the final.

France’s number one was Guerschon Yabusele. He scored 22 points and grabbed four rebounds.

In the second semi-final of the evening, Spain defeated the Finns in a familiar game by Gordon Herbert coached by Germany and advanced to the final. The final numbers were 96–91, to the disappointment of the home crowd.

Spain rallied from ten points behind in the second half to win. Lorenzo Brown bagged no less than 29 points.

NBA point guard Dennis Schroeder scored as many as 30 points for Germany in the match, but it was a thin consolation in the end.

Spain ended Susijeng’s games in the EC tournament.

The EC basketball final will be played in Berlin on Sunday at 21:15.
